Tines makes complicated automations / stories easy to design / deploy.
What do you like best about the product?
The GUI is straightforward and focused on providing the most efficient & quick way to design/deploy a story.
The out of the box stories are really good and cover a lot of the common usecases.

What do you dislike about the product?
Managing the context of the story, debugging and running tests should be easier, stories should be integrated with Github so that you can back up and also write/adjust stories as Code.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Most of the informative tasks, such as alert delivery, alert context enrichment, user interactions (replaces SOC tier 1) and automatic workflows for investigating incidents.

A flexible and simple automation solution.
What do you like best about the product?
I like that it has a large variety of prebuilt templates for integration with other tools or systems. Additionallyy, if the template doesn't already exist, it is easy to add new ones.
What do you dislike about the product?
I have missed the possibility of adding logic to the connections between actions. Since the logic is contained inside the actions, sometimes the same conditional needs to be repeated in several action nodes.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Like with many automation solutions, Tines is helping us reduce the time that our analysts need to dedicate to tasks with no added value. A benefit particular to Tines is that the web-oriented structure of the stories makes it simple for partial solutions to be added as buttons in other portals or dashboards.
